Output d9487885efadfad53bca05dcd1f55ae08d9e44c833ec1af3a5feec43d59485af:9

value
30946515
script pubkey
OP_0 OP_PUSHBYTES_20 c28d8c4b79ede375dc9ca7212a3c31a9417070c3
address
bc1qc2xccjmeah3hthyu5usj50p349qhquxrdfect6
transaction
d9487885efadfad53bca05dcd1f55ae08d9e44c833ec1af3a5feec43d59485af
spent
true